Default PocketPCSoft.net Redesigned

http://www.pocketpcsoft.net/

Greg Hilton of PocketPCSoft.net has just announced that PocketPCSoft.net has been professionally redesigned, by Debbie McCormick of Pocket McDeb. If you haven't seen this site, go and visit it. It looks great. The layout is nice and clean, and it looks like everything is easy to find. The first thing I noticed is the number of software categories - everything from Aviation to Utilities, each with a distinctive, well-designed icon. There's also a news column, as well as other features including tips and reviews. It also has mobile versions, including channels for Mazingo and AvantGo.
